Energy Savings of Warehouse Lighting in LED

Switching to LED lighting in warehouses can lead to substantial energy savings. The following table outlines different types of warehouse lighting fixtures, their applications, typical mounting heights, and the percentage of energy savings achieved by upgrading to LED.

Lighting FixtureApplicationTypical Mounting HeightEnergy Savings (%)
High Bay LightsLarge open spaces15-40 feet60%
Low Bay LightsSmaller spaces12-20 feet50%
Strip LightsAisles and shelving8-15 feet55%
Flood LightsOutdoor areasVariable65%

These energy savings not only reduce electricity bills but also contribute to a greener environment by lowering carbon footprints. The transition to LED lighting is a win-win for both businesses and the planet.

Every Warehouse in Marshall city, Texas is Different

Understanding the existing lighting setup in a warehouse is crucial before making the switch to LED. Each warehouse in Marshall city, Texas, has unique characteristics that influence lighting needs. To begin, it’s essential to identify the types and models of the current lighting fixtures. This includes noting the wattage and input voltage of the lights. Additionally, the dimensions of the warehouse facility play a significant role in determining the appropriate lighting solutions.

Knowing the major operations conducted within the warehouse is equally important. For instance, a warehouse primarily used for storage may have different lighting requirements compared to one used for manufacturing or assembly. These factors are relevant to the upgrade as they help in selecting the right LED fixtures that provide optimal illumination while maximizing energy efficiency.

Other Considerations for Marshall city, Texas

When selecting lighting fixtures for warehouses in Marshall city, Texas, local climate-specific conditions must be taken into account. The region’s climate can affect the performance and longevity of lighting fixtures. For example, high humidity or temperature fluctuations may necessitate fixtures with specific ratings or protective features.

Moreover, local codes or utility rebates may require the implementation of lighting controls, such as daylight sensors or motion sensor controls. These controls can further enhance energy savings by ensuring that lights are only used when necessary. The benefits of these lighting controls extend beyond energy savings, as they also contribute to the longevity of the lighting fixtures by reducing unnecessary usage.
